Grafting a solar chimney: Strategies for urban regeneration

L. Capobianco
2016

Abstract

Unlike a “traditional” approach to design that interprets the question of integration of plant design in an organic vision of the relationship between environment/area/shape, in the case of the project SEEM, the architectural theme is that of identifying formal solutions, energetically performing, that, in the comparison and in the need for integration with pre-existing buildings, can achieve the dual objective of improving energy performance and presents itself as an opportunity for redevelopment of the urban habitat. It is, therefore, to interpret a plant beyond its technical content, assuming the character of formal autonomy as an element able to communicate with the building called to host it. The definition of the basic geometries of the prototype represents a real experimental work in progress which involves, actively, multidisciplinary skills and that is started from the first formulation of a concrete case study that focused on the south side facade of the Laboratory Benecon-Ars in Frignano.
